作为初学者本人根据转载的那篇文章摸索了一段时间才制作了一个简单的Demo,发觉S2dao难到不难,对于初学者来说,主要是配置,如果能够配置成功
原创
2022-05-12 15:46:07
218阅读
s2dao是基于seasar2的orm框架,使用简单且功能比较强大。官方网站为http://s2dao.seasar.org/,
转载
2022-05-12 15:44:11
261阅读
nclude标签的path属性被用来指定想要引入的S2Container定义文件的路径。详细情况请参照include标签。 组件的检索顺序
原创
2022-05-12 15:38:45
117阅读
在日本,Seasar2这个框架十分的流行。Seasar2其实就是类似于Spring的一个开源框架 大家有兴趣的话,可以去官方网站看看
转载
2022-05-12 15:34:06
137阅读
在SQL里写条件判断@Sql("SELECT mobile_user.mobile_user_id from mobile_user " + "INNER JOIN mobile_dev
原创
2022-05-05 22:22:39
97阅读
开发一个基于Seasar2框架的S2Dao来完成数据库数据的CURD操作,基于自动注入(DI)的方式,不是基于配置文件的方式,S2Dao类似于Mybatis,不同于Hibernate,因为不是想Hibernate完成数据的映射,使用S2Dao功能时,必须作成JavaBeans(数据库映射的实体类),Dao(.java),dicon文件,SQL文件(.sql,非必须是sql文件,但是必须要有SQ
原创
2023-05-11 09:53:43
233阅读
sql 语句--创建用户及授权
CREATE USER stuDB IDENTIFIED BY 123456;
GRANT CONNECT,RESOURCE to stuDB;
--drop user stuDB cascade
--班级信息表
create table classes(
id number(10) primary key not null,--班级编号
原创
2023-04-26 14:46:49
39阅读
这是一个使用DAO的基本登录
1. Login.jsp
<%@page contentType="text/html;charset=GB2312" %> <html> <head><title&
原创
2011-04-09 10:47:12
474阅读
查询出来的对象ProductCategory就已经有updateTime和createTime了,然而你只是把对象的categoryType给修改了一下,修改之后就执行save方法保存了。所以它还是原来的时间。如果有一个自动更新时间的目的,那就增加一个注解 更新之前 更新之后 更新之后 老司机带来干
转载
2018-05-26 01:15:00
109阅读
本节代码:https://github.com/zhengeili/flutter_trip/tree/9-3-and-9-4 运行测试 在这里debug调试一下 try catch去掉,这样调试比较方便一些 这几个异常都勾选。它会在代码出现异常的时候进行暂停。这是开启全局断点。 这一步出现异常。
转载
2020-01-17 12:57:00
132阅读
2评论
二十二 MVC设计模式1.模型1.模型是应用程序的主体部分,模型表示业务数据和业务逻辑2.一个模型能为多个视图提供数据3.由于应用于模型的代码只需要写一次就可以被多个视图重用,所以提高了的代码的可重用性。2.视图3.控制器
二十三 MVC案例之查询
二十四 MVC案例之删除
二十五 MVC案例之架构分析1.关于MVC:1.M:Model,Dao2.V:View,JSP 在页面上填写Java代码
原创
2021-08-02 15:30:18
90阅读
优化JDBC代码(模板模式)优化查询操作,区分开变化和不变的部分:sql和ResultSet的处理是变化部分,创建和释放资源部分是不变部分。l提取超类,将不变部分放入超类,变化部分留给子类实现。l超类的主要代码:public Object find(String sql, Object[] args) { … rs = ps.executeQuery(); if (rs.next()) return rowMapper(rs); …}protected abstract Object rowMapper(ResultSet rs);public abstract class AbstractD
转载
2011-12-17 15:47:00
136阅读
2评论
在我们的项目中,经常要从HibernateDaoSupport继承然后使用他的H
原创
2023-07-19 16:38:36
44阅读
目录1 Entity 层2 DAO 层3 Service 层4 Controller 层Spring Boot 各层之间的联系:controller 层-----> service 层(接口->接口实现类) -----> dao 层的.mapper 文件 -----> 和 mapper 层里的.xml 文件对应1 Entity 层
实体层,数
转载
2023-08-04 14:25:00
83阅读
(转载)J2EE之DAO设计模式。原文地址:http://www.javaresearch.org/article/46057.htm
转载
2007-08-29 11:35:54
1045阅读
使用场景在写DAO层的单元测试时,我们往往会遇到一个问题,测试用例所依赖的数据库数据被修改或删除了,或者在一个新的环境下所依赖的数据库不存在,导致单元测试无法通过,进而构建失败。在这种情况下,使用H2内存数据库来模拟数据库环境是一个很好的解决方案。介绍H2是一个短小精干的嵌入式数据库引擎,它有如下特点:纯Java编写,不受平台的限制;只有一个jar文件,适合作为嵌入式数据库使用;h2提供了一个十分
原创
2020-12-11 09:59:07
2969阅读
很多的J2EE应用程序需是各不相同的,并且用来访序要在不同的持久性存储间要使用持久性数据(数据库、文问这些不同的持久性存储机制的
原创
2010-12-20 00:13:00
164阅读
XML的解析方式有很多,光开源的就有十多种:如Xerces、JDOM、DOM4J、XOM、JiBX、KXML、XMLBeans、jConfig、XStream、XJR等。 但是最常用的还是sax、dom、pull、dom4j 本文演示dom解析和sax解析。 DOM解析一import javax.xml.parsers.DocumentBuilder;
import javax.xm
转载
2023-08-05 01:36:13
87阅读
DAO类都是进行数据操作的类,是对于数据库中的数据做增删改查等操作的代码。DAO(Data Access Object) 数据访问对象是一个面向对象的数据库接口,它显露了 Microsoft Jet 数据库引擎(由 Microsoft Access 所使用),并允许 Visual Basic 开发者通过 ODBC 像直接连接到其他数据库一样,直接连接到 Access 表。DAO 最适用于单系统应用
转载
2023-06-12 10:55:44
113阅读